UltraSCSI Nodes
A node is a SCSI device that uses a SCSI bus ID. In the UltraSCSI
RAID enclosure, the following rules apply:
•
SCSI bus ID 7 is reserved for the controller only.
•
SCSI bus ID 6 is reserved for the controller only.
•
SCSI bus IDs 4 or 5 cannot be used.
•
5.25-inch devices are not supported.
•
The valid device SCSI bus IDs are device type dependent,
meaning:
— An UltraSCSI device can use device addresses 0 through 3 or
8 through 15.
— A wide (16-bit), FAST 10, SCSI device (–VW suffix) uses
device addresses 0 through 3 or 8 through 15.
